WHAT HAPPENED
Queensland police have formally charged a man with murder following the discovery of human remains in bushland. Investigators strongly believe these remains belong to Jana Armstrong, a Toowoomba woman who had been reported missing for several days prior to the discovery. As of Sunday morning, the remains are undergoing formal identification processes, a critical step in confirming the identity and advancing the investigation into the circumstances surrounding her death.

UNDERSTANDING THE LOCATION
**Queensland:** One of Australia's six states, located in the northeast of the continent. It is known for its diverse geography, ranging from coastal areas and rainforests to vast inland plains and significant bushland. The discovery of remains in 'bushland' refers to undeveloped natural land, often characterized by native vegetation, which can be dense and remote, posing challenges for search operations.
**Toowoomba:** A large regional city in Queensland, situated approximately 125 kilometres west of the state capital, Brisbane. Known as the 'Garden City,' it is a significant agricultural and educational hub, serving as a gateway to the Darling Downs region. EXPLAINING IMPORTANT REFERENCES
**Bushland:** In the Australian context, 'bushland' refers to natural, undeveloped areas covered by native vegetation, distinct from cultivated land or urban environments. It can range from dense forests to scrubland and is often remote, making it a challenging environment for search and recovery operations.
**Formal Identification:** This is a crucial step in any discovery of human remains. It involves forensic procedures, such as dental records, DNA analysis, or fingerprint matching, to conclusively confirm the identity of the deceased. This process is vital for legal proceedings and providing closure to families.

WHAT HAPPENS NEXT
The immediate next steps involve the formal forensic identification of the discovered remains. Once confirmed, the murder charge against the accused will proceed through the Queensland legal system. This will entail court appearances, bail hearings, and potentially a committal hearing to determine if there is sufficient evidence for a full trial. The police investigation will continue in parallel, gathering further evidence, interviewing witnesses, and building a comprehensive case to present in court. The legal process in Australia can be lengthy, often taking months or even years to reach a conclusion.
